14:32 — Noticed Skerrit worker pods failing readiness after the image-slimming rollout. Root cause: the trimmed base image dropped the certs bundle Skerrit's uploader needs. Rolled back to the fat image, paged the Lundqvist rotation, opened a fix to pin the bundle explicitly. Repro and logs are attached under the trace token below.

build token for bafog-tafof: htk31_22578480cba8b455ae695965eb7b6d2

**14:22 UTC** — Perchwood edge nodes began intermittent DNS failures; resolver returned NXDOMAIN for internal zones roughly 1 in 8 queries. Root cause later traced to a stale forwarder entry after the Marlow datacenter failover. No external exposure; failures were fail-closed. Mitigation: forwarder list rotated, negative-cache TTL reduced. The forensic capture for this window is indexed under the trace token below.

trace token, kajeg-tadup: htk31_ea4436123ab4c9e337062126feef2c5

Minutes — Management Meeting, Pricing Review

Attendees: V. Oakhurst, D. Pellam, R. Quince. Agenda: uplift for legacy Tarnwell Suite customers. Agreed: 8% increase effective next renewal cycle, with a grandfathering exception for contracts under the old Fenbrook terms. Sales leads to prepare talking points before notices go out. Objections to be logged centrally. The confidential note on the broader plan follows.

management briefing: Only 7 of the 120 pilot accounts renewed Ralael, so a churn review is set for January 1.

## Who to ping: slow autocomplete index

If the Birchline autocomplete index is lagging (suggestions taking >400ms, or stale entries showing up), it's almost always the nightly rebuild falling behind. Don't restart the indexer yourself — that makes the backlog worse. The owning team is Typeahead Guild; Priya runs point this quarter and usually replies fast during the eng sync window. For anything index-related, drop a note to the guild inbox below.

billing contact of bawep-fawif = fenath_zorael@nelvrocorp.corp